Join the race at "Broarna runt".

"Broarna Runt" is an exercise race organized in Skellefteå during spring evenings every year since 1965. Behind the race is Skellefteå AIK Friidrott. The race is five kilometers, with start and finish at Nordanå. You can run, jog or walk, and there is a chance to win great prizes!

Runs until May 28
What: Bigert & Bergström's The Broken Greenhouse
Where: Skellefteå Art Gallery, Sara kulturhus

undefined
Bigert & Bergström

Skellefteå Art Gallery presents the Broken Greenhouse by the Swedish art duo Bigert & Bergström, whose new exhibition, The Broken Greenhouse, focuses on the destructive human impulse to control and tame nature by creating space for cultivation and cities. For this exhibition, the artists are showing new and older works that in different ways allude to the idea that nature created for humanity a perfect climate that is now broken. For almost thirty years, Mats Bigert and Lars Bergström's work has been driven by scientific and historical theories, often with clear reference to issues concerning the current climate crisis
